Consider statements about scientists: 1. Robert Hooke discovered cells. 2. Antonie van Leeuwenhoek discovered bacteria. 3. Charles Darwin proposed the cell theory. Which are correct?
A. 1 and 2 only
B. 2 and 3 only
C. 1, 2 and 3
D. 1 and 3 only
Answer: Option A
Solution (By JKExamLibrary)
Robert Hooke, in 1665, observed dead cork tissue under a microscope and coined the term 'cell' for the box-like structures he saw. Antonie van Leeuwenhoek, using his superior single-lens microscopes in the 1670s, was the first to observe and describe living microorganisms, including bacteria and protozoa. Charles Darwin proposed the theory of evolution by natural selection; the cell theory was proposed by Matthias Schleiden and Theodor Schwann. Thus, statements 1 and 2 are correct.

The 'Hormone Galanin' is a neuropeptide widely distributed in the central nervous system and the gastrointestinal tract. Its functions include:
A. Stimulating gastric acid secretion
B. Inhibiting insulin and glucagon release, and inhibiting gastric emptying and intestinal motility
C. Stimulating insulin release
D. Increasing appetite

Correct Answer: Option B


Explanation:
Galanin is a 29-amino acid neuropeptide that is co-localized with several other neurotransmitters and hormones. In the central nervous system, it is involved in various functions, including the inhibition of acetylcholine release and modulation of pain. In the gastrointestinal tract and pancreas, its primary functions are inhibitory: it inhibits the release of both insulin and glucagon from the pancreatic islets, inhibits gastric emptying and gastric acid secretion, and generally inhibits intestinal motility and secretion. It acts to slow down digestion and nutrient absorption.

The scientist who proposed the 'one gene-one enzyme' hypothesis using Neurospora crassa was:
A. Morgan
B. Mendel
C. Beadle and Tatum
D. Watson and Crick

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
George Beadle and Edward Tatum irradiated Neurospora crassa and showed that mutations in specific genes caused defects in specific enzymes, leading to the one gene-one enzyme concept. Watson and Crick discovered DNA structure, Mendel laws of inheritance, Morgan chromosome theory.

Which of the following is an advantage of seed dispersal?
A. Reduces genetic diversity
B. Increases soil erosion
C. Avoids overcrowding and competition with parent plant
D. Competition between offspring

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
Seed dispersal spreads seeds away from the parent plant, reducing competition for light, water, nutrients, and space. It also aids in colonization of new habitats and increases species distribution. Dispersal agents include wind, water, animals, and explosive mechanisms. Overcrowding would lead to resource limitation. Genetic diversity is promoted by cross-pollination, not directly by dispersal.
